Fly Infestation Extermination in Denton, TX
Fly infestation extermination services focus on eliminating persistent fly populations that can invade residential properties. These services typically address issues such as clusters of house flies, fruit flies, or cluster flies that may be attracted to areas like kitchens, trash bins, compost piles, or damp basements. Projects often involve identifying breeding sites, implementing targeted treatments, and providing advice on sanitation practices to prevent future infestations. Property owners should understand the scope of the service, including whether it covers both immediate removal and ongoing prevention, and be aware of the common causes of fly problems in the local area.
Before requesting fly extermination services, homeowners usually want to know about the severity of the infestation, the types of flies involved, and the most effective treatment options available. It’s also helpful to understand what measures can be taken to reduce attractants and breeding sites around the property. Clarifying the process, potential need for multiple treatments, and any recommendations for maintaining a fly-free environment can help property owners prepare for the service and ensure the best results.

Fly Infestation Extermination Questions
What causes fly infestations in properties? Flies are attracted to food waste, standing water, and organic debris, which provide breeding sites around homes and buildings.
How can property owners prevent fly infestations? Regularly cleaning up food spills, managing trash properly, and eliminating standing water can reduce fly attraction points.
What signs indicate a fly infestation? An increase in visible flies, especially near trash areas, and the presence of larvae or maggots are common signs of an infestation.
What does fly extermination involve? The process typically includes targeted treatments to eliminate adult flies and breeding sites, along with recommendations to prevent future issues.
